Question:

A cylindrical vessel with radius 6 cm and height 5 cm is to be made by melting a number of spherical metal balls of diameter 2 cm. The minimum number of balls needed is

Options:

125

105

115

135

Correct Answer:

135

Explanation:

We know that,

Volume of cylinder = πr2h

Volume of sphere = \(\frac{4}{3}\) πr3

Given data,

Radius of cylindrical vessel R = 6 cm

Height of cylindrical vessel H = 5 cm

Diameter of spherical metal each ball = 2 cm

Radius of each ball r = 1 cm

Let n be the number of balls,

According to the question

n × \(\frac{4}{3}\) × π × 13 = π × 62 × 5

= n = 180 × \(\frac{3}{4}\)

= n = 135
